How they compare

China, Taiwan Province of currently reports 53.02 %LSU against 6.4 %LSU in Bolivia (Plurinational State of), a difference of 46.62 %LSU.

That makes China, Taiwan Province of's figure about 8.3 times Bolivia (Plurinational State of)'s.

Across all 63 years both countries report, China, Taiwan Province of has been ahead every year.

Bolivia (Plurinational State of) ranks 13th and China, Taiwan Province of ranks 11th of 20 countries.

China, Taiwan Province of has averaged higher in every one of the 7 decades both report.

The Livestock Patterns domain of FAOSTAT contains data on livestock numbers, shares of major livestock species and densities of livestock units in the agricultural land area. Values are calculated using Livestock Units (LSU), which facilitate aggregating information for different livestock types. Data are available by country, with global coverage, for the period 1961 to the most recent year available with annual updates. This methodology applies the LSU coefficients reported in the "Guidelines for the preparation of livestock sector reviews" (FAO, 2011). From this publication, LSU coefficients are computed by livestock type and by country. The reference unit used for the calculation of livestock units (=1 LSU) is the grazing equivalent of one adult dairy cow producing 3000 kg of milk annually, fed without additional concentrated foodstuffs. FAOSTAT agri-environmental indicators on livestock patterns closely follow the structure of the indicators in EUROSTAT.
